Hamilton is the Bitterroot Valley seat, a long haul south on US-93 where the highway runs the length of the valley between the Bitterroot and Sapphire ranges to the county town below the peaks. Downtown holds its old Main Street and the courthouse, and around it spread ranch country, family homes, and acreages that climb toward the foothills on both sides of the valley. Hamilton is a long haul south on US-93. Does that distance run up my Garden City rate?
Not the way a clock-based price would. We plan the valley drive and the single-trip carry and roll them into one flat written rate set before we lift anything. Our crew knows the full length of US-93 down the Bitterroot, so the run is routine and the figure holds whether the day runs long or short.
Our Hamilton ranch is full — house, shop, and a barn. Can your crew clear the whole property?
Yes. Ranch households below the Bitterroots are a regular part of the work down there. The shop, the barn, every room in the house, and an upright if one stands up front all come out together, with the trucks and crew scaled to the property so it closes in a single trip under one flat figure.
